zoukankan      html  css  js  c++  java
  • linux源码包安装软件

    Linux源码安装和yum安装区别:

    1、yum安装可以看成是在线安装的一种方式,你只需要yum install 软件名,系统就自动根据yum源配置文件中的镜像位置去下载安装包了,并可以自动分析所需的软件依赖关系,自动安装所需的依赖软件包。此方式适合初学者,简单方便,不用考虑依赖关系。

    2、源码安装方式是需要自己到网上下载源码包,然后解压安装。此方式可以指定配置参数,更加灵活方便,兼容性更强。

    Linux源码安装好处:

    1、软件根据用户需要定制
    2、用于二次开发

    源码包及其编译安装:

    1、源码包打包格式:
    一般用.tar.gz 和.tar.bz2或.src.rpm 或.tgz打包

    2、源码包内容
    一般INSTALL和README是安装文档

    3、安装必要工具
    在编译前,必须安装
    a)开发工具安,比如gcc/perl/python/glibc/make/等开发工具或基础包
    b)相关的开发包
    c)相关的开发库

    4编译安装软件

    大多以tar.gz 和tar.bz2打包软件,大多是通过 ./configure ;make ;make install 来安装的;有的软件是直接make;make install ;

    可以通过./configure --help 来查看配置软件的功能;大多软件是提供./configure 配置软件的功能的;少数的也没有,如果没有的就不用./configure ;直接make;make install 就行了;

    ./configure 比较重要的一个参数是 --prefix ,用--prefix 参数,我们可以指定软件安装目录;当我们不需要这个软件时,直接删除软件的目录就行了;

  • 相关阅读:
    717 汉诺塔的非递归实现 (25分)
    JSP入门[续]
    JSP运行原理和九大隐式对象
    JSP入门
    Mysql基本命令
    DataGridView数据导出为Excel
    sql server 2005中如何添加外键
    自定义配置文件的读取
    WinForm(C#)CheckedlistBox绑定数据,并获得选中的值(ValueMember)和显示文本(DisplayMember
    No CurrentSessionContext configured Hibernate
  • 原文地址:https://www.cnblogs.com/Mr-Wenyan/p/8971387.html
Copyright © 2011-2022 走看看